Here's a photographic recap of the events of the second annual Raleigh Wide Open held in downtown Raleigh on Fayetteville Street. It didn't seem as crowded as last year, but I'd still rate it as a success. Most people were probably still at home typing "Eddie Money" into iTunes to try and remember what song he sang back in the 80s.
Still people packed into Fayetteville Street.
